Excel如何制作默写练习?如何设置自动评分功能?
作者:佚名|分类:EXCEL|浏览:170|发布时间:2025-03-26 18:01:39
Excel如何制作默写练习?如何设置自动评分功能?
在教学中,默写练习是一种常见的检验学生知识掌握程度的方法。利用Excel强大的数据处理功能,我们可以轻松制作出既美观又实用的默写练习,并设置自动评分功能,提高教学效率。以下将详细介绍如何制作默写练习以及如何设置自动评分功能。
一、制作默写练习
1. 打开Excel,新建一个工作簿。
2. 在第一行输入默写练习的题目,如“请写出以下单词的正确拼写:apple、banana、orange”。
3. 在第二行输入相应的答案,如“apple、banana、orange”。
4. 在第三行输入“答案”二字,用于区分题目和答案。
5. 根据需要,可以继续添加更多题目和答案。
6. 为了使默写练习更加美观,可以对表格进行以下设置:
(1)选中表格,点击“开始”选项卡中的“字体”和“对齐方式”按钮,设置字体、字号和居中对齐。
(2)选中表格,点击“开始”选项卡中的“边框”按钮,设置表格边框样式。
(3)选中表格,点击“开始”选项卡中的“填充颜色”按钮,设置表格背景颜色。
二、设置自动评分功能
1. 在工作簿中插入一个新工作表,命名为“评分”。
2. 在“评分”工作表的A列输入学生的姓名。
3. 在B列输入学生的答案,可以手动输入,也可以通过复制粘贴题目答案的单元格内容来实现。
4. 在C列输入“正确”或“错误”,用于标记学生的答案是否正确。
5. 在D列输入公式计算正确答案的数量,公式如下:
```
=COUNTIF(B2:B10, C2:C10)
```
6. 在E列输入公式计算正确率,公式如下:
```
=D2/C2
```
7. 将C列和E列的公式向下填充至所有学生的答案。
8. 为了使自动评分功能更加便捷,可以设置一个按钮,点击按钮后自动计算所有学生的答案和正确率。
具体操作如下:
(1)在“评分”工作表的任意空白处插入一个形状,如矩形。
(2)选中形状,点击“开发工具”选项卡中的“属性”按钮。
(3)在“属性”窗口中,将“名称”设置为“评分按钮”,将“标题”设置为“自动评分”。
(4)双击形状,打开VBA编辑器。
(5)在VBA编辑器中,插入以下代码:
```vba
Sub 自动评分()
Dim i As Integer
Dim score As Integer
Dim totalScore As Integer
Dim correctRate As Double
For i = 2 To 10 ' 假设题目和答案在B2:C10范围内
If B2:B10 = C2:C10 Then
score = 1
Else
score = 0
End If
totalScore = totalScore + score
correctRate = totalScore / (10 1)
Range("E" & i).Value = correctRate
Next i
End Sub
```
(6)关闭VBA编辑器,回到Excel界面。
(7)点击“开发工具”选项卡中的“控件”按钮,选择“按钮(ActiveX控件)”。
(8)在“评分按钮”上点击并拖动,创建一个按钮。
(9)选中按钮,点击“开发工具”选项卡中的“属性”按钮。
(10)在“属性”窗口中,将“Caption”设置为“评分”。
(11)双击按钮,打开VBA编辑器。
(12)在VBA编辑器中,将以下代码替换之前的代码:
```vba
Sub 评分按钮_Click()
Call 自动评分
End Sub
```
(13)关闭VBA编辑器,回到Excel界面。
现在,点击“评分按钮”,即可自动计算所有学生的答案和正确率。
三、相关问答
1. 问题:如何设置默写练习的题目和答案?
回答: 在Excel中,首先新建一个工作簿,然后在第一行输入题目,第二行输入答案。根据需要,可以继续添加更多题目和答案。
2. 问题:如何设置自动评分功能?
回答: 在Excel中,首先在另一个工作表中输入学生的姓名和答案,然后使用公式计算正确答案的数量和正确率。最后,插入一个按钮,并为其编写VBA代码,实现自动评分功能。
3. 问题:如何使自动评分功能更加便捷?
回答: 可以通过插入一个按钮,并为其编写VBA代码,实现一键自动评分功能。
4. 问题:如何调整默写练习的格式?
回答: 可以通过“开始”选项卡中的“字体”、“对齐方式”、“边框”和“填充颜色”等按钮,对默写练习的格式进行调整。
通过以上步骤,您可以在Excel中轻松制作出默写练习,并设置自动评分功能,提高教学效率。